Still wishing for a new series based on the How I Met Your Mother premise? Don't give up hope just yet. News broke last week that two writers are working on a spin-off of the CBS sitcom, and this time the project might actually make it to the airwaves.

After HIMYM ended in 2014, creators Craig Thomas and Carter Bays immediately followed up with a spin-off pilot called How I Met Your Dad, a similarly themed sitcom that would star indie actress Greta Gerwig. Surprisingly, CBS passed on the pilot, and it went on the shelf without ever getting on the air.

This time around, the proposed series will have a slightly more formal name, How I Met Your Father, and it's being developed independently by 20th Century Fox Television. That means CBS isn't the series' obvious home, and the project is reportedly being shopped around to other networks and streaming platforms.

More significantly, it appears that Thomas and Bays will not have major creative involvement with the project. It's being written by Isaac Aptaker and Elizabeth Berger, who are currently writing for the hit NBC drama This Is Us. Thomas and Bays will serve as executive producers.

The news might come as a relief to HIMYM fans, given that Thomas and Bays met with much criticism for the way they chose to end the original series.
